A quick video of a power pull we made the other day. Pretty decent power considering the heat here. I was really surprised how much ignition timing it wanted. It must be a function of the inefficient cylinder head.

 
We went out today and did some testing on the kit. We ran through quite a bit of rocks and some mud. We were quite hard on it, but everything held up great. It is always shocking how well a mostly stock TJ will wheel.

I gotta say, I swung by and test drive it for a buddy (that would. Up buying a V6 mustang 🤦‍♂️) It scoots, but it’s not violent power. It’s actually really good about just feeding in the power and not smacking you with it, just feels like it was factory as it could have been. Turbo was almost silent though 😢 - Blowoff is in the intake, which is great from a reliability standpoint, but I want Stu tu tu noises. Easy enough to re-plumb.
